Vic Iyer
Vic Iyer has been a board member of Nandalala Mission since the beginning. With the blessings of our founder, PujyaShri Mathioli Saraswathy, he has the humble privilege of representing Nandalala Mission in different activities of the various chapters of the Nandalala Organization – inaugurations of KSHANA KSHANA, a children’s center in Bangalore and Mathioli Vidya Bhavan in Hyderabad; Milk Distribution for young under-privileged children by the Trivandrum and Bangalore Chapters; Matruseva in San Francisco Bay Area, Los Angeles and New Jersey and Hyderabad;Backpack Drive in San Franicsco Bay Area and New Jersey.
Vic has visited and participated in activities of our parent organization, Nandalala Seva Samithi Trust in India – at the Surakasha Dialysis Center and Thoppu Medical Center, both in Chennai and Medical Camps in Mambattu and Chennai. He has also actively participated in their Tsunami relief efforts – in the distribution of care packages and fishing nets in the severely impacted villages.
Vic has represented Nandalala Mission and volunteered with Habitat for Humanity in building houses in San Vicente, El Salvador, Bawana, India, Hurricane Katrina’s relief efforts in New Orleans and Jimmy Carter Work Project of building houses in Lonavala, India – claim to fame being he was the impromptu translator for President Carter and his wife when they wanted to communicate with the home owners.
